Bus from Belgrade to Sochi

Belgrade
Sochi, Russia

Your cost to travel by Bus, night bus, Hydrofoil: $63 - $77

Beograd
  • Total Distance:

    998.91 km (621 miles)

  • Travel Time:

    16 Hours 53 Minutes

  • Frequency:

    4 Times/Day

  • Bus Fare:

    39.9564 USD (~1,319.48 RUB)

ISTANBUL(Pendik)
  • Total Distance:

    33.81 km (21 miles)

  • Travel Time:

    1 Hours 19 Minutes

  • Frequency:

    18 Times/Day

  • Train Fare:

    1.0 USD (~33.02 RUB)

Istanbul - Aksaray
  • Total Distance:

    1390.23 km (864 miles)

  • Travel Time:

    18 Hours 30 Minutes

  • Frequency:

    N/A

  • Bus Fare:

    27.0 USD (~891.62 RUB)

Batumi
  • Total Distance:

    1.08 km (1 miles)

  • Travel Time:

    16 Minutes

  • Frequency:

    N/A

  • Walk Fare:

    0.0 USD (~0.0 RUB)

Batumi
  • Total Distance:

    267.79 km (166 miles)

  • Travel Time:

    5 Hours 0 Minutes

  • Frequency:

    4 Times/Day

  • Ferry Fare:

    92.0 USD (~3,038.11 RUB)

Sochi, Russia, Saint Petersburg, Bolshoy prospekt PS
Source: Rome2rio

Bus schedule

Departure Arrival Bus Fare Operator Duration

Cost by number of pax.

Pax Currency (USD) Currency (Local)
1 person 74 USD ~ 2,444 RUB
2 people 148 USD ~ 4,887 RUB
3 people 222 USD ~ 7,331 RUB
4 people 296 USD ~ 9,775 RUB
5 people 370 USD ~ 12,218 RUB

Did you know?

  • The total CO2 Emission for your Belgrade - Sochi bus trip is 107.89 kg
  • Your total cost to travel by bus from Belgrade to Sochi is about 74.0 USD (~2,443.69 RUB)